Hollywood came to the Gold Coast last night when the 10th annual Inside Film Awards were held at the Royal Pines resort near Surfers Paradise.
The ceremony was hosted by RocKwiz personality Julia Zemiro and broadcast live on SBS, with Vince Colosimo, Marcus Graham, Sigrid Thornton, Leigh Whannell and Gracie Otto among the celebrity presenters.
Festival success story Men’s Group took out the Best Film Award for Michael Joy and John L Simpson, the Best Actor for Grant Dodwell and the prize for Best Script.
Queensland production Unfinished Sky took home the Best Director award for Peter Duncan and Best Actress for Dutch leading lady Monic Hendrickx. The film also scored the Best Production Design gong and the award for Best Editing.
Clunky statues were also awarded to Hugo Weaving, who was awarded the IF Award for Living Legend, and The Black Balloon, which won the Box Office Achievement award, for earning $2.2 million at the box office.
Other winners included:
* Independent Spirit Award: Benjamin Gilmour and Carolyn Johnson in the making of Son of a Lion. It also picked up the Dinosaur Designs IF Award for Best Music (Amanda Brown).
* Best Cinematography: September
* Best Documentary: The Burning Season
* Best Short Film: fOUR
* Best Animation: The Covenant of Mr Kasch
* Best Short Documentary:Undressing Vanessa
* Best Music Video: Just A Boy by Angus and Julia Stone
* Best Sound:The Square;
* Best Unproduced Screenplay: Kieran Darcy-Smith for Memorial Day
* Rising Talent: Leon Ford
